Hi Here's the best advice I can give you. I always give this advice to every Window user that asks those kind of questions.
Learn how to use a 3rd party image program like Macrium Reflect. Create a backup image of your OS, so that you can restore your PC back exactly like it was the day you created the backup image. Then go here https://www.microsoft.com/en-us/software-download/windows10 Then click on "Update Now" You will get the latest W10 build.
